Output 37e388c4fc75697a5070826c8bc5d33689012aa5c4dc4dcbbbeb520f841d107b:0

value
343300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97fbef116a1166b096b4c7a33b856fd85db5b265 OP_EQUAL
address
MMkn54u4CBitRC8pZFShY8fhvFsQtwJZ8j
transaction
37e388c4fc75697a5070826c8bc5d33689012aa5c4dc4dcbbbeb520f841d107b
spent
true